Syslogins password hash cracker

Well in a microsoft active directory environment you can get them from the ntds. Hashes does not allow a user to decrypt data with a specific key as other encryption techniques allow a user to decrypt the passwords. Go ahead and test our free password recovery of a sha512 hash using a password dictionary and brute force matching of the resulting hash. If you want to crack the password using an android device then you can also use hash suite droid. As per books online, pwdcompare is the security function which basically hashes the password and compares the to hash to the existing password in the sys. Password hash cracking usually consists of taking a wordlist, hashing each word and comparing it against the hash youre trying to crack. If you still want to use md5 to store passwords on your website, good thing would be to use a salt to make the hash more difficult to crack via bruteforce and rainbow tables.

Using a python script, i will show you how to crack a password hash to show its corresponding plain text equivalent. The hashed password value is not encrypted before it is stored in the database. But what if we do single sha256 on sha256 hash that we got on start using cpu, and then try to find shasha256x. Note that this constant is designed to change over time. Sha512 hash cracking online password recovery restore.

This is the beginning of the hash and its the prefix which is showing which version of the hash actually is used for us for storing the password. Pwdencrypt is an older function and might not be supported in a future release of sql server. You compare like for like if it uses the same technique or run it through pwdcompare note. The users password is converted to unicode with the salt tacked.

Windows encrypts the login password using lm or ntlm hash algorithm. This allows you to input an md5, sha1, vbulletin, invision power board, mybb, bcrypt, wordpress, sha256, sha512, mysql5 etc hash and search for its corresponding plaintext found in our database of alreadycracked hashes. I was hoping for an rfc2898 implementation if they were upgrading at all, but it looks like microsoft was happy just changing the hash algorithm. This has the effect of slowing things down but it still isnt enough. Nov 07, 2015 sql server is a database which is used to store and retrieve the data.

The goal is too extract lm andor ntlm hashes from the system, either live or dead. But for the password i receive a string with probably. Below is an example hash, this is what a sha256 hash of the string password looks like. These are passwords often used by default to secure systems and data. Afterwards sql server uses a csprng to generate the 32bit salt and append it to the converted password. Im going to take the hash back to my windows machine to crack, since my windows machine has a gtx 1070 gpu in it. Thats because with faster cpus and gpus or asics, or even quantum computers in the future, the hash becomes easier to crack. It returns a 16byte string for mysql versions prior to 4. Brute forcing sql logins and passwords sql with bert. The best way to protect passwords is to employ salted password hashing. Secure salted password hashing how to do it properly. How can crackers reconstruct 200k salted password hashes so fast. I have a program in which the user needs to login with user name and password.

It is possible to decrypt saved credentials password as explained in this blog. In this tutorial, we are using gtx 1080 8gb and ryzen 5 1600 cpu in this tutorial you can use whatever nvidia gpu that you like. A simple hack of a login password plackos database kb. Once it is done we click on the start new attack we should see our password when its cracked. This site performs reverse query on the globally publicly available encryption algorithms such as md5 and sha1, and creates a plaintext ciphertext corresponding query database through exhaustive character combination. Migrating ase login passwords across platforms sap blogs.

Cmd5 online password hash cracker decrypt md5, sha1. I had an old mining rig laying around and decided to bring it back to life and help the hash cracking community. In this attack, the attacker will run through a giant wordlist and hash each word with the appropriate hashing algorithm. Pete finnigan oracle and oracle security information. This is output for cases where the password hash is a known default but we dont know what the password is. Use pwdcompare to find sql logins with weak passwords. Online password hash crack md5 ntlm wordpress joomla wpa. Hash algorithms how does sql server store passwords.

The result is 0 or 1, depending on if its the correct password for the correct hash. The first step to calculate the hash value is to convert the password from nvarchar to varbinary. The sql server, its not a very popular subject, but theres a little problem almost in every infrastructure out there. Well if we compare results computed by double sha256 to passwords that generated sha256 hash we will get nothing. If the password is global or external then the password column shows glex global for a global password, for instance. The sha256 algorithm generates a fixed size 256bit 32byte hash. Introduction as a security practitioner it is common to focus a great deal of your time on ensuring that password. Cracking cached domainactive directory passwords on windows. Hashes password recovery, password storage and generation insidepro softwares passwordspro is a paid application designed for windowsbased computer users who tend to forget their passwords often. In this series, ive endevoured to tabulate the data to make it easier to read and to use the same table for for each database backend. Some useful syntax reminders for sql injection into mssql databases this post is part of a series of sql injection cheat sheets. It really took forever to generate an 8 character az code even though i ran it 676 different times. There are several mathematically complex hashing algorithms that fulfill these needs.

For instance, say we are using the password password good idea. The issue is that login passwords as well as role passwords are stored in syslogins. To crack the linux password with john the ripper type the. Try our cisco ios type 5 enable secret password cracker instead whats the moral of. Hacking windows nt hash to gain access on windows machine. When credentials are added to a sql server, passwords have to be saved to the database using reversible encryption to allow for proper use of the credentials. The uppercase version is obviously a good deal easier to crack. Online password hash crack md5 ntlm wordpress joomla wpa pmkid, office, itunes, archive.

However it can be cracked by simply brute force or comparing hashes of known strings to the hash. Crackstation uses massive precomputed lookup tables to crack password hashes. The sha512 algorithm generates a fixed size 512bit 64byte hash. Whats stored in the isysuser system table is the sha256 hash of the password, and so it is not possible to get the password from it. The speed at which a password can be cracked is also impacted by the difficulty of the algorithm. How to crack passwords with john the ripper linux, zip.

When it comes to complex password cracking, hashcat is the tool which comes into role as it is the wellknown password cracking tool freely available on the internet. Another possible setting for the password column is hash hash value. Wordlists and rules are, in many cases, the backbone of a password crackers attack against passwords. We will use this function to search for blank and weak passwords. This is a followup to irongeeks tutorial on cracking cached domainactive directory passwords on windows xp20002003. Now once you have the hashes you can use john the ripper or hash suite to crack the passwords. I need to extend this tool to sybase but i didnt find any informatio about the encryption algorithm used by sybase to encrypt password i master. However, i cant find a way to find that password anywhere in the application or its dllsfilesregistryetc. Sep 27, 2011 findmyhash is a python script which has been developed to find different types of password hashes using multiple cracking online services.

Cracking microsoft office document passwords for free. A password cracker program, often called a password recovery tool or a password unlockerreset tool, is a software program used to crack a password, either by discovering the password outright, bypassing the encryption by removing the password, or bypassing the need for a password by changing the way the program or file works. That first column is sql servers hashed version of the logins password. How the salt is mixed with the password in the code. Then, ntlm was introduced and supports password length greater than 14. The blank login password for the sa login in a new server is not stored as blanks or null, but also corresponds to an encrypted hexadecimal string.

If, however, the sybase server is set to integrated authentication mode, you could be in trouble as you may have to go after a valid os user account instead. Getting started cracking password hashes with john the ripper. They can then compare the hashes in the wordlist to the ones they have obtained from the database. Windows nt hash cracking using kali linux live youtube. If the hash is present in the database, the password can be. The passwords can be any form or hashes like sha, md5, whirlpool etc. I regularly use an application that does know the password, and it uses the password to automatically login to the application.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se.

Comparison of elapsedestimated time for decryption vs different password lengths in different sql server versions warning. This helps to highlight any features which are lacking for each database. Getting started cracking password hashes with john the. How the pass the hash attack technique works and a demonstration of the process that can be used to take stolen password hashes and use them successfully without having to crack their hidden contents. Cracking passwords with hashcat using only cpu power is very slow and isnt recommended, unless you have a very short wordlist of what the password might be. This website did not crack hashes in realtime it just collect data on cracked hashes and shows to us. The last step is to concatenate 0x0200, the salt and the calculated hash together to.

This product will do its best to recover the lost passwords of the user through various hashing. This subject is very relevant, especially because when we are used to crack password hashes in lets say, windows environment, we all know how to do that. The created records are about 90 trillion, occupying more than 500 tb of hard disk. Therefore, a password hashed under sha256 may be safer than a password hashed under md5. Do a quick search for common password list and youll see examples of passwords scraped from breaches. By using both cpu and gpu in hashcat we can obtain better password hash rates this allows us to crack password hashes faster and more conveniently than we typically could than just using a cpu. Though it supports only dictinary crack method, you can easily use tools like crunch, cupp to generate bruteforce based or any custom password list file and then use it with hash kracker.

Basically when you capture a wifi handshake you will need to crack it and not everyone has the tools to crack the password since cracking wpa hashes can be slow and take up a lot of resources. There are lots of ways the password and salt can be combined to form the hash. Apr 15, 2008 in mysql you can generate hashes internally using the password, md5, or sha1 functions. A salt is simply a caracters string that you add to an user password to make it less breakable. We just dont change passwords of sql server logins. By default, the personalization module uses the md5 algorithm to perform a oneway hash of the password value and to store it in hashed form. If just the password hash values were posted, other crackers cant possibly know. We just had to write a bruteforce password cracker using the condor grid we have oncampus. The decryption time differences between particular sql server versions are caused by using of different hash algorithms. This video shows a bit of how is to hack a windows password protected machine, all whats necessary is kali linux and a. This is usually accomplished by recovering passwords from data stored in, or transported from, a computer system. All sql server sql authentication usernames have the passwords stored in sys. Hashing is a one way function it cannot be decrypted back.

This column does not contain the password itself, but a hash of the password a hash is the result of a oneway cryptographic operation, often called. To carry out a penetration test on a sybase server a good starting place would be to utilise hydra to try and password crack the main sa account. In linux, the passwords are stored in the shadow file. Aug 24, 2014 one method that is commonly used to get the plain text password from a hash is called a brute force attack. But with john the ripper you can easily crack the password and get access to the linux password.

Chances are, these passwords are in your environment, right now. To crack the hash, what we have to do is guess a password, hash it, and see if it is equal to the hash we found above. Onlinehashcrack is a powerful hash cracking and recovery online service for md5 ntlm wordpress joomla sha1 mysql osx wpa, pmkid, office docs, archives, pdf, itunes and more. John the ripper is a password cracker that combines multipul password cracking technologies into one program, more specifically utilising both dictionary attack and brute force methods in order to identify a users password and can be run against various password encryption algorithms. Password cracking is done by either repeatedly guessing the password, usually through a computer algorithm in which the computer tries numerous combinations until the password is successfully discovered. Online methods hashkiller hashkiller is a grate online service where we can submit our hashes, if it has already cracked it will show the plain text. How hackers crack passwords and why you cant stop them. And while we were able to determine the sql login character by character, we wont be able to do the same for this hashed password.

Identify blank and weak passwords for sql server logins. Every time im changing the password or im generating the password for the new login, the different salt is generated for me. On vista, 7, 8 and 10 lm hash is supported for backward compatibility but is disabled by default. Wordlists are readily available online, but the best wordlists are typically ones that are developed and tuned over time by a password cracker.

Launching a new online wpawpa2 hash cracking service. So how do we get every password hash for every user in an environment. Commandline tool to find password for all popular hashes salted hash kracker allinone salted hash password recovery tool md5 salted hash kracker salted md5 hash password recovery tool bulk md5 password cracker. Whats stored in the isysuser system table is the sha256 hash of the. Cracking password hashes using hashcat crackstation wordlist. In such cases windows password kracker can help in recovering the windows password using the simple dictionary crack method. This is a variation of a dictionary attack because wordlists often are composed of not just dictionary words but also passwords from public password dumps. Online password hash crack md5 ntlm wordpress joomla. Pro wpa search is the most comprehensive wordlist search we can offer including 910 digits and 8 hex uppercase and lowercase keyspaces. Sha512 is a hashing function similar to that of sha1 or the sha256 algorithms. User account databases are hacked frequently, so you absolutely must do something to protect your users passwords if your website is ever breached. Wordpress uses salted hashes to store passwords using the md5 hashing algorithm.

I am not going to explain this process as it has been demonstrated multiple times here, here, and here. Jun 25, 2018 the result is that when a password cracker wants to try to guess a password, for each guess they dont just have to generate one hash, but thousands of hashes. In order to follow along with the series, download the battlefield password hashes from here 5. In this the sql administrator has a right to create a number of users with a unique username. Take the type 7 password, such as the text above in red, and paste it into the box below and click crack password. By default, the password is same for all users and the user can change the password individually. The lm hash is the old style hash used in microsoft os before nt 3. The hash is produced twice, against the casesensitive password and again against the uppercase form. The actual per password supposedly random, per the source salt value. Lets test this one and verify if the hash is correct for one of the passwords that we have. I have dba authority to a sybase database on windows. Returns the sql server password hash of the input value that uses the current version of the password hashing algorithm. Anyways, we also had to create a password cracker using a dictionary file.

These tables store a mapping between the hash of a password, and the correct password for that hash. These hashes are for 4 separate logins on my instance. Sep 24, 2017 hashcat download below, it claims to be the worlds fastest cpubased password recovery tool, while not as fast as gpu powered hash brute forcing like cudamultiforcer, it is still pretty fast. For commandline version with more advanced hash recovery methods check out our new tool hash kracker console. If you have been using linux for a while, you will know it. The hash values are indexed so that it is possible to quickly search the database for a given hash. I have a another user that i dont know the password for. The most important aspect of a user account system is how user passwords are protected. Cracking hashes offline and online kali linux kali. Sha256 hash cracking online password recovery restore. We need to pass the string, the varchar actually, as a password and the varbinary as the hash. How hackers crack passwords and why you cant stop them password crackers have access to more stolen passwords and better password hacking software and tools than ever before.

1322 313 424 771 1008 647 1310 274 757 104 1484 1304 841 988 1371 1028 341 666 365 1458 857 1645 302 1461 195 1498 1267 645 412 347 1169 361 244 159